Decoding the Mysteries of Medieval Armenia
The thirty studies collected in this volume belong to Charles James Frank Dowsett (1924-1998), the First Calouste Gulbenkian Professor of Armenian Studies in Oxford from 1964 to 1991. The articles cover a period from 1951 to his retirement in 1990, explore and elaborate topics from Armenian history, literary sources, classical, patristic, medieval, and early modern, his lifelong contribution to Armenia's heritage.
